
Uncoded Radio, is a radio station with the aim of bringing together all the actors of the Techno scene, to discover its origins abroad with a real musical culture, from Detroit to Berlin and the underground style of London.
Having been programmed for 24 hours a day, it is a selection of more than 3,000 tracks, new and classic, updated every day but it is also themed playlists, special shows, direct from festivals, interviews.
Uncoded Radio is available On Apple & Android Smartphone, On Apple TV, Android TV & TV Box, on Radio Bouquet platforms including Deezer, TuneIn …

Grammy Award nominee, four-time International Dance Music Award winner and four time DJ Mag award winner, the legendary SASHA is a man who needs no introduction. In the last 18 months, his already prosperous career has been burgeoning at an exciting rate, after his return to production with ‘Vapourspace’ in 2015 following a four-year hiatus. From tracks released on Last Night On Earth to the superb ‘Scene Delete’ compilation on Late Night Tales, world tours and sold out label showcases, Sasha continues to be a global phenomenon; the ultimate timeless artist, still enlisting new fans and appealing to the next generation. Since 2011, he’s carved a new way with his increasingly pivotal Last Night On Earth imprint. Currently in its fifth year, LNOE has succeeded in being a key platform for inspiring and fresh talent, including Theo Kottis, Maribou State, Hunter/Game and VONDA7.
This year brings his highly anticipated two-night sellout show re-Fracted (live) at London’s prestigious Barbican, a new six week RESISTANCE residency at Privilege Ibiza as part of a worldwide reunion with John Digweed, and his debut on esteemed label Kompakt; all of which join an already impressive run of 2017 achievements for the Welsh producer such as his long-awaited return to Coachella, gracing the cover of DJ Mag USA, and extensive BBC Radio 1 support including representing Last Night On Earth on B.Traits ‘Label Mates’.
